The Tatmadaw, Myanmar's military, seized power in 2021, leading to widespread protests and civil war. It orchestrated the recent elections to ensure its continued control, with its proxy party winning a large majority and the military retaining 25% of legislative seats.

The Tatmadaw, Myanmar's military junta, is accused of using data provided by Telenor Myanmar to identify and repress political opponents, leading to arrests, prosecutions, and executions. Telenor claims it was legally compelled to provide data to the junta.

The Tatmadaw, Myanmar's armed forces, orchestrated the 2021 coup and has maintained an iron grip on power. The recent election and Min Aung Hlaing's presidency are seen as efforts to perpetuate military rule under a civilian guise, despite ongoing civil war and international condemnation.
